Pregnancy in renal transplantation.

UNLABELLED Pregnancy in kidney transplantation is, considering its numerous complications, listed in category of high-risk pregnancies. Complications occur as consequence of action of immunosuppressant drugs and mutual interactions of graft on pregnancy and pregnancy on graft. To asses conception it is necessary for female patient to fulfill conditions after which planning and management of pregnancy are carried out. Planning means a list of actions which altogether have as a goal to decrease risk factors for future mothers and for babies as much as possible. Pregnancy management is also procedural, including numerous hospitalizations, in which pregnancy, fetus and renal function are controlled, on-time identifying potentially dangerous complications and solving ones that might have already occurred. With all given precautions there is still no guarantee for successful pregnancy termination, although given measurements significantly improve possibilities of normal childbirth, like those in general population.
